npm run devThis API encrypts user PII in the user table before saving to MySQL and decrypts it before sending API responses.
- AES-256-GCM is used for encrypted fields (
email_encrypted,name_encrypted) - Random 12-byte IV is generated per encryption call
- GCM auth tag is stored with ciphertext for integrity/authentication
- Passwords are not encrypted/decrypted and remain bcrypt hashes
- Email search uses HMAC-SHA256 lookup (
email_lookup) with a separate key - JWT signing key and encryption/HMAC keys are separate secrets

For an existing database that still has plaintext user.email / user.name and email foreign keys:
npm run migrate:user-encryptionThe migration script:
- Adds
user_id, encrypted columns, and lookup columns. - Backfills role tables (
student,advisor,registrar) from email FK touser_idFK. - Encrypts existing user email/name values.
- Generates HMAC lookup values.
- Re-hashes any non-bcrypt passwords.
- Removes plaintext email/name columns and old email foreign keys.
For a clean encrypted schema bootstrap, use migrations/university5_encrypted_schema.sql.

- All course addition endpoints handle: credit limit, schedule clash, seat availability, and section swaps.
- Transactions ensure data consistency for add/drop operations.
- Endpoints are grouped by role:
/students,/advisors,/registrars,/auth.
